ALTITUDE MODE (AUTOMATIC OR MANUAL)
Altitude Mode is automatically selected when the aircraft becomes airborne. Altitude Mode may also be
selected manually by selecting the
ALT
Softkey.
If Altitude Mode is selected, a green ALT indication and transponder code appear in the mode field of the
Transponder Data Box, and all transponder replies requesting altitude information are provided with pressure
altitude information.

REPLY STATUS
When the Transponder sends replies to interrogations, an ‘R’ indication appears momentarily in the reply
status field of the Transponder Data Box.

CODE SELECTION
ENTERING A CODE
NOTE: When entering a code, select the BKSP (backspace) Softkey to back up and change code digits.
A total of 4096 discrete identification codes can be selected with the Code Selection Softkeys.
Entering a transponder code:
1) Select the
XPDR
Softkey to display the transponder Mode Selection Softkeys.
2) Select the
CODE
Softkey to display the transponder Code Selection Softkeys, for digit entry.
3) Select the digit softkeys to enter the code in the code field.
OR:
Use the numeric keys on the MFD/PFD Control Unit to enter the transponder code.
When entering the code, the next digit in sequence must be selected within 10 seconds, or the entry
is cancelled and restored to the previous code. Five seconds after the fourth digit has been entered, the
transponder code becomes active.
